The crucial distinction in between typical UL, Indexed UL and Variable UL lies in just how cash worth accumulation is determined. In a standard UL plan, the cash money value is ensured to expand at a rate of interest based on either the current market or a minimal interest price, whichever is greater. So, as an example, in a conventional Guardian UL policy, the yearly rates of interest will never ever go less than the existing minimum rate, 2%, but it can go higher.
In a negative year, the subaccount value can and will reduce. These policies allow you allocate all or component of your money value growth to the efficiency of a broad safeties index such as the S&P 500 Index. 7 Nonetheless, unlike VUL, your cash is not in fact purchased the marketplace the index simply offers a recommendation for just how much interest the insurance credit ratings to your account, with a floor and a cap for the minimum and optimum rates of return.
Many plans have annual caps, yet some policies may have month-to-month caps. In addition, upside efficiency can be impacted by a "participation price" established as a percentage of the index's gain.
A lot of Indexed UL policies have an involvement price established at 100% (meaning you recognize all gains up to the cap), however that can change. Like all other types of life insurance policy, the main objective of an indexed UL policy is to supply the monetary security of a death advantage if the insurance policy holder passes away all of a sudden. Having said that, indexed UL plans can be specifically eye-catching for high-income people that have maxed out other retired life accounts.
There are likewise vital tax obligation effects that insurance policy holders need to be conscious of. For one, if the policy gaps or is given up with an outstanding financing, the lending amount may become taxable. You need to additionally understand about the "Internal Revenue Service 7-Pay Examination": If the advancing costs paid throughout the very first seven years go beyond the quantity required to have the plan compensated in 7 level annual settlements, the policy comes to be a Modified Endowment Agreement (or MEC).
So it is essential to get in touch with a financial or tax specialist that can help guarantee you take full advantage of the advantages of your IUL plan while staying compliant with IRS regulations. Additionally, due to the fact that indexed UL plans are somewhat complex, there have a tendency to be greater management charges and costs compared to various other types of permanent life insurance policy such as entire life.

Indexed Universal Life insurance policy, often abbreviated as IUL or referred to as IUL insurance, is a vibrant mix of life coverage and a cash worth component that can grow depending on the performance of preferred market indexes.
Discover more about just how an IUL account features, how it contrasts to guaranteed global life insurance, some benefits and drawbacks, and what insurance holders need to know. IUL insurance is a sort of permanent life insurance policy. It not just assures a death benefit, however has a cash worth component. The specifying attribute of an IUL plan is its development capacity, as it's tied to certain index accounts.
Fatality benefit: A trademark of all life insurance policy products, IUL plans additionally assure a survivor benefit for beneficiaries while protection is energetic. Tax-deferred growth: Gains in an IUL account are tax-deferred, so there are no instant tax obligations on collecting profits. Loan and withdrawal options: While easily accessible, any type of monetary communications with the IUL policy's money worth, like lendings or withdrawals, should be come close to deliberately to stop depleting the death advantage or sustaining tax obligations.
They're structured to make sure the policy continues to be active for the insured's life time. Recognizing the benefits and drawbacks is crucial prior to going with an IUL insurance plan. Development capacity: Being market-linked, IUL policies may generate better returns than fixed-rate financial investments. Shield against market slides: With the index functions within the product, your IUL plan can continue to be insulated against market sags.

After the first policy year, you may take one yearly, free partial withdrawal of approximately 10% of the total build-up value without abandonment costs. If you take out greater than 10% of the build-up worth, the fee applies to the quantity that exceeds 10%. If you make even more than one partial withdrawal in a policy year, the charge puts on the amount of 2nd and later withdrawals.
